1. Who Was Genghis Khan?

Genghis Khan, born Temüjin, was the founder and Great Khan (Emperor) of the Mongol Empire, which became the largest contiguous empire in history after his death. He came to power by uniting many of the nomadic tribes of Northeast Asia. After founding the Mongol Empire and being proclaimed Genghis Khan, he launched the Mongol invasions that conquered most of Eurasia.

  • Born: c. 1162, near Mount Burkhan Khaldun, Mongolia
  • Died: August 18, 1227, Yinchuan, Western Xia

Genghis Khan’s influence extends beyond military conquest; he implemented a unified legal code, promoted trade, and fostered cultural exchange across his vast empire. Understanding his role in history helps contextualize the economic systems of his time and his personal wealth.

2. How Did Genghis Khan Accumulate Wealth?

Genghis Khan’s wealth accumulation was primarily through conquest, taxation, and control of trade routes. Unlike modern billionaires who accumulate wealth through technological innovation or business ventures, Genghis Khan’s wealth was deeply tied to his military successes and political control.

  • Conquest and Plunder: Military campaigns led to the acquisition of vast territories and resources.
  • Taxation: Imposed taxes and tributes on conquered populations.
  • Control of Trade Routes: Dominated key trade routes, ensuring a steady flow of wealth into the empire.

The Mongol Empire’s economic system was unique for its time, emphasizing resource extraction and redistribution.

5. What Was Genghis Khan’s Net Worth in Today’s Dollars?

It’s nearly impossible to accurately calculate Genghis Khan’s net worth in today’s dollars due to the vast differences in economic structures and valuation methods between the 13th century and the present day. Traditional methods of calculating net worth, such as those used by Forbes for contemporary billionaires, don’t easily apply.

  • Challenges in Calculation: Inflation, currency valuation, and the nature of assets make direct comparisons difficult.
  • Qualitative Assessment: Historians often describe his wealth in terms of control over resources and economic power rather than specific monetary values.

Genghis Khan’s true wealth lay in his ability to command resources and mobilize armies.

11. What Is the Significance of “Pax Mongolica” in Economic History?

The “Pax Mongolica,” or Mongol Peace, refers to the period of stability and economic growth within the Mongol Empire during the 13th and 14th centuries. This era facilitated trade, cultural exchange, and technological advancements across Eurasia.

  • Trade Facilitation: Secured trade routes, allowing merchants to travel safely.
  • Cultural Exchange: Promoted the exchange of ideas, technologies, and artistic traditions.
  • Economic Growth: Stimulated economic activity by reducing barriers to trade and investment.

The Pax Mongolica had a profound impact on global history, connecting distant regions and fostering a period of unprecedented exchange and prosperity.

24. What Innovations Did Genghis Khan Introduce to Facilitate Trade?

Besides military prowess, Genghis Khan implemented several innovations that significantly boosted trade within his empire.

  • Standardized Laws: The Yassa code provided a uniform legal framework, reducing uncertainties for merchants.
  • Passport System: A system of passports allowed traders to move freely and safely across the empire.
  • Infrastructure Investment: Improvements to roads and bridges facilitated the transport of goods.

These innovations streamlined trade, making the Mongol Empire a hub for commerce between East and West.

26. What Was the Impact of Genghis Khan’s Policies on Urban Centers?

Genghis Khan’s policies had a complex impact on urban centers within his expanding empire.

  • Initial Destruction: Some cities faced destruction during the initial conquests due to resistance or strategic considerations.
  • Rebuilding and Growth: Over time, many cities were rebuilt and flourished as centers of trade, administration, and culture.
  • Cosmopolitan Hubs: Cities like Karakorum and Sarai became cosmopolitan hubs, attracting merchants, artisans, and scholars from across Eurasia.

The long-term impact was generally positive, with many cities experiencing renewed prosperity under Mongol rule.
